Chromium Code Reviews| Index: src/compiler/code-generator-impl.h |
| diff --git a/src/compiler/code-generator-impl.h b/src/compiler/code-generator-impl.h |
| index 4dccdc912ce73c20306e08df393a0c65e3831dbf..9b330cfff780887f716f4c127e213e1ca7e70785 100644 |
| --- a/src/compiler/code-generator-impl.h |
| +++ b/src/compiler/code-generator-impl.h |
| @@ -170,15 +170,17 @@ class InstructionOperandConverter { |
| // Eager deoptimization exit. |
| class DeoptimizationExit : public ZoneObject { |
| public: |
| - explicit DeoptimizationExit(int deoptimization_id) |
| - : deoptimization_id_(deoptimization_id) {} |
| + explicit DeoptimizationExit(int deoptimization_id, SourcePosition pos) |
| + : deoptimization_id_(deoptimization_id), pos_(pos) {} |
| int deoptimization_id() const { return deoptimization_id_; } |
| Label* label() { return &label_; } |
| + SourcePosition pos() const { return pos_; } |
| private: |
| int const deoptimization_id_; |
| Label label_; |
| + SourcePosition pos_; |
|
Benedikt Meurer
2016/09/23 18:21:37
Nit: make this const as well.
|
| }; |
| // Generator for out-of-line code that is emitted after the main code is done. |